Syllabus:
Boolean algebra and logic gates:
Introduction to digital systems, basic Boolean theorems and properties, truth table, Boolean functions, canonical and standard forms, other logic operations [2 Hours]
Simplification of Boolean functions:
The map method: maps up to five variables, Product of sums and Sum of products simplification, NAND and NOR implementation. Don’t care conditions, the tabulation method, determination and selection of prime implicants.[8 Hours]
Combinational logic:
Design procedure, Design of Adders, Subtractors, code converters etc., Multilevel NAND and NOR circuits, EX-OR and equivalence functions.[6 Hours]
Combinational logic with MSI and LSI:
Application of typical TTL integrated circuit components like Binary Parallel adder[74283], carry look ahead adder [74182], multiplier using 74283, BCD adder [82583], Magnitude Comparator [7485], Decoders [74138,7442], Encoders [74148], Multiplexers [74157], De Multiplexers, ROMS and Programmable logic arrays [PLA-829 100] for designing combinational logic. [12 Hours]
Synchronous sequential logic:
Different types of flip-flops and their triggering, Analysis of clocked sequential circuits, Design Of clocked sequential circuits-state reduction, state assignment, flip-flop excitation tables, Shift Registers, design of counters[Asynchronous and Synchronous],Shift register counters, Design of synchronous sequential circuits [Ex: sequence detectors] [12 Hours]
Asynchronous sequential logic:
Analysis Procedure, Circuits with latches and Design Procedures.[3 Hours]
Memory Devices:
RAM, ROM, PROM, EPROM, EEPROM, PLD.[5 Hours]
Outcomes:
After studying this course, students are able to:Identify the applications of various elements of digital system abstractions.Transform complex Boolean expressions using Boolean theorems, K-Map, tabulation methods.Design combinational and sequential logic circuits.Classify different memory devices of a computer.
